(PHP 4, PHP 5, PHP 7, PHP 8)
symlink — Creates a symbolic link
   symlink() creates a symbolic link to the existing
   target with the specified name
   link.
  
targetTarget of the link.
linkThe link name.
   The function fails, and issues E_WARNING,
   if link already exists.
   On Windows, the function also fails, and issues E_WARNING,
   if target does not exist.
  
Example #1 Create a symbolic link
<?php
$target = 'uploads.php';
$link = 'uploads';
symlink($target, $link);
echo readlink($link);
?>
